Intermediate

Now you have become comfortable on the floor. You are in your groove and you are happy about it. You are starting to more advanced dances and replacing some of the dances you’ve learned before with more complicated versions.

It’s a good time to start a mix of Intermediate dances that you haven’t learned with ones you know well. To help continue to train those feet to respond to your wishes at this faster pace:
1.) take the video of the dance that you know well and play it a speed of 1.25 that setting is available in the YouTube settings,

2.) when practicing at home, instead of dancing with the line-dance demo, dance to just the music video,

3.) go back to the basics and add even more of your own pizzazz to the individual steps.

4.) Look for steps that you aren’t familiar with in new dances and practice them outside of the dance.
